Description

The GP2Y0A41SK0F IR Distance Measuring Sensor Module measures the distance to an object between 4cm and 30cm using infrared triangulation (a method where an IR LED emits light, and a position-sensitive detector measures the angle of the reflected beam to calculate distance). The gp2y0a41sk0f ir sensor outputs an analog voltage that decreases as the object moves farther away. It draws 30mA of current and operates between 10°C and 60°C, covering all standard indoor conditions.

The gp2y0a41sk0f ir distance sensor has a non-linear output curve — the voltage does not decrease evenly as distance increases. Closer distances produce steeper voltage changes than farther distances. One non-obvious detail — the output is not directly proportional to distance. You need a lookup table or the inverse function from the sensor datasheet to convert voltage to centimetres accurately. The honest limitation is the 30cm maximum range. For distances beyond 30cm, a different longer-range sensor is needed. Very close objects below 4cm also cause an incorrect high-voltage reading.

The IR Distance Sensor connects to Arduino analog pins through a standard connector. Robotics students building obstacle avoiders, engineers making short-range proximity detectors, and hobbyists experimenting with distance-triggered projects all use it regularly. Technical specifications:

Specification Details
Model GP2Y0A41SK0F
Operating Voltage 5.5 V DC
Distance Range 0.04 m – 0.30 m (4 cm – 30 cm)
Output Analog Voltage
Response Time 38 ± 10 ms
Current Consumption 30 mA
Operating Temperature 10°C – 60°C
